>>> I just tried some experiments. It doesn't happen all the time - only
>>> certain characters. When you click in the textarea, some keypresses
>>> result in the textarea getting focus and the character appearing.
>>> Others don't:
>>>
>>> Space - scrolls the page down
>>> Backspace: returns to the overview
>>> a: gives focus but doesn't add an 'a' to the reply
>>> z: gives focus and does add a 'z' to the reply
>>> I tried a again:
>>> a: gives focus and does add an 'a' to the reply
>>> proving that it's a bit random...
>>>
>>> d: does nothing
>>> e: archives the message and returns to the overview
>>>
>>> etc. etc.
>>>
>>> This is with a Google Apps domain. I've just tried it with a regular
>>> GMail account and it seemed to work OK.
>>>
>>> My environment: latest bleeding edge MailPlane, OS X 10.5.5, late-2008
>>> MacBook Pro.
